Humphrey Management is a Columbia, Maryland based residential property management firm dedicated to Creating Thriving Communities throughout the Mid-Atlantic region.

The Humphrey Management portfolio is comprised of multi-family, senior, conventional, and affordable communities. Founded in 1983, the firm manages over 75 communities and employs over 320 property management professionals.

We provide rental communities for families, individuals, and seniors who are delighted to call our apartments their home.

Humphrey Management achieved the Baltimore Sun's Top Workplace designation for the past seven years and provides a dynamic and challenging environment for our diverse workforce.

POSITION SUMMARY : The Assistant Community Manager supports the efficient and profitable operation of the residential community.

The essential functions of the Assistant Community Manager are as follows :

Projects a professional image in all aspects of work performance, which includes, but is not limited to personal habits, demeanor, and attire.

Demonstrates good communication skills and helps ensure communication with residents, community, agencies, owners, and team members.

Provides high level of customer service.

  • Brings any area of concern to the Community Manager's attention.
  • Types, files, and performs other related administrative functions.
  • Answers telephone professionally and promptly, recording and forwarding messages to team members.
  • Shows available units to applicants using established safety process.
  • Conducts landlord references and background checks.
  • Understands financial implications of job duties. Acts accordingly.
  • Performs the duties of the Community Manager in his / her absence and as necessary.
  • Prepares new and re-certification leases and other forms.
  • Observes all required health and safety requirements.
  • Collects and records rental payments.
  • Immediately acknowledges resident complaints and works to correct problem.
  • Handles maintenance requests, inputs, and maintains maintenance records.
  • Inspects the property.
  • Purchases both maintenance and administrative supplies as directed.
  • Tax Credit experience is required.
  • Performs other duties as necessary.

BENEFITS OFFERED : Excellent benefits package, including PTO accrual for full-time employment up to 120 hours during the first year of employment which increases by one day with each additional year of employment up to 200 hours.

We also offer health, dental, vision, life, LTD, AFLAC, and matched 401(k) programs with eligibility on the first of the month after 60 days of employment.

We offer a $1500 annualized waiver, if health insurance coverage is not needed. In addition, 10 paid Holidays and Veteran's Day for our employees that are Veterans (thank you for your service!);

Birthday PTO after one year of employment; Personal Day after 6 months of employment; and 4 Wellness Days each year. Position is eligible for a bonus potential.

On-call Service Manager / Service Technician and Community Manager will receive a $25 monthly cell phone reimbursement.

Qualifications :

High School Diploma or equivalent. Excellent verbal and written communications skills. Ability to use computer software, and email.

Prior related experience preferred. Attention to detail and the ability to prioritize multiple demands necessary. Willingness to be an active team player, respond to multiple interruptions and meeting critical deadlines required.

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ite preferred.
